Output c62539c93c78d05aad3289faf1a2ebd839391b3d724e587f690ae12a7f8a4e54:0

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bc78e4e8106e124af68468a7c1259275a6785da OP_EQUAL
address
3CyW6XPyaxjtqW4Z2J2YGAHv3bCQozQtaT
transaction
c62539c93c78d05aad3289faf1a2ebd839391b3d724e587f690ae12a7f8a4e54
spent
true